Gujarati Style Bhindi Masala

Gujarati cuisine is quite famous for its variety of snacks like dhokla, khakra, handvi, thepla etc. The recipes for each of them is equally unique as the names. Apart from snacks, Gujarati cuisine also has a unique and wide variety of dals and curries. Since, Gujaratis are mostly vegetarians, you can find a whole lot of new vegetarian recipes in their cuisine.

Gujarati style bhindi masala is also one of the special vegetarian delights from the colourful state of Gujarat. There are a number of recipes for bhindi masala throughout the country. But Gujarati style bhindi masala is one of its kind. This recipe is prepared using very less spices yet the taste will make you fall in love with this squishy vegetable.

So, try out the unique and delicious recipe of Gujarati style bhindi masala to enjoy a simple and delicious vegetarian meal at home.

Serves:3-4
Preparation time: 15 minutes
Cooking time: 20 minutes

Ingredients

  • Tender bhindi/okra- 500gms
  • Potatoes- 2
  • Ginger-garlic paste- 1tbsp
  • Green chilli paste- 1tsp
  • Lemon juice- 2tsp
  • Turmeric powder- 1tsp
  • Cumin powder- 1tsp
  • Coriander powder- 1tsp
  • Mustard seeds- 1tsp
  • Fenugreek seeds- 1tsp
  • Salt -as per taste
  • Oil- 1tbsp

Procedure

  1. Wash the bhindi with water, pat dry with a towel and then chop them into medium size pieces.
  2. Cut the potatoes into diced pieces and keep it aside.
  3. Mix ginger-garlic paste, green chilli paste, turmeric powder, lemon juice and one teaspoon of oil together in a bowl. Keep this masala paste aside.
  4. Heat oil in a pan and add mustard seeds and fenugreek seeds. Allow it to splutter.
  5. Add the potatoes and the bhindi. Mix well and cook for about 5-6 minutes till the moisture in the bhindi goes off.
  6. Add chilli powder, cumin powder, coriander powder and salt. Mix well.
  7. Now add the masala paste and stir fry it for about 5-6 minutes on medium flame.
  8. Cover the pan with a lid for about 2 minutes and cook on low flame.
  9. Once done, switch off the flame and serve.

Gujarati style bhindi masala is ready to be served. Enjoy with hot rotis or parathas.
